      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/516711"&gt;@MarshaWood&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;There is no one to talk to, of late you can only change to the plans that are shown under "change subscription" when you are logged in to your account, which aren't necessarily the same as those shown on the Shop page. &amp;nbsp; For the most part the available plans are those more costly than the one you already have, although there are exceptions (I see a $30 plan when my current one is $34, but that's as low as it goes). &am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/516711"&gt;@MarshaWood&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;any plan you might change to is viewable in your account only. As of last summer, we can no longer go in and outta plans at will. It seem we can only upgrade to higher value plans now...no longer can we downgrade (unless we get a new sim and start a new account using a different email address) Just log in to your account on the website of using the mobile app to see which plans you can upgrade to.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
